Its good you have a neuro appt lined up; keep a diary of your symptoms - what, when, how long etc. and also have a list of questions you would like to ask them. If you can get someone to go along for moral support (and note taking) it would be good, the first appt. goes by in a flash and it can be difficult to remember questions to ask/answers-info the neuro gives.

Break tasks up into smaller chunks with rests between to help with the tiredness, and be kind to yourself.
